The CY45-V3.0 is a super heterodyne wireless receiving module. This module adopts the RF wireless data transmission receiving chip of French brand, which is a high performance of the receiving module of ISM frequency band. It has higher receiver sensitivity, compact small size, and low price. CY45-V3.0 makes some low-end products can get rid of the limitation of using super-regenerative because of price reason. This module also improves the stability and reliability of low-end wireless products, improve the image of the product quality and enhance the product competitiveness. Any circuit that can be done without additional wireless signal input to the data signal output. Users only need to plus simple data decoding circuit, can easily achieve the development of wireless products.
Features:
- High sensitivity: -115dBm;
- Frequency: 315M/433.92MHz (custom frequency is available)
- Low operation voltage: VCC= 1.8-5.5 V;
- Low Current: 5V@315MHz, 5.3mA; 5V@433.92MHz 5.3mA;
- Continuous data transmission rate reaches 2.4k(Manchester code);
- Operating Temperature:-20ºC ~ +70ºC, can work normally even in the harsh environment temperature;
- Small Size of PCB: 23×7.5×5 MM;
- Good selectivity and stray radiation inhibition ability, it's easy to go through the international standard such as CE/FCC.
- The good radiation suppression ability, can work together with multiple receiving modules without interfering with each other.

Pin Description

Figure1 CY45-V3.0 Shape & Pins
Pin-out as showed in figure 1 above
Pin Name | Pin Definition |
ANT | Antenna In |
VDD | Positive Power Supply |
DATA | Data output |
DATA | Data output |
GND | Ground |
Note 1: ANT pin is a 50 ohm antenna input. The length is about:
23cm for 315MHz
17cm for 433.92MHz
Electrical Characteristics:
Condition: Ta=25ºC Vcc=5.0V Frequency=315MHz
Parameter | Specification | Unit | Condition | ||
Min | Typ. | Max | |||
Frequency Range | 314.90 | 315 | 315.10 | MHz | |
Modulation | ASK | ||||
Receiver Sensitivity | -115 | dBm | 50Ohm Antenna direct input/1K Kbps | ||
Receiver Bandwidth | 200 | KHz | |||
Working Current | 4.5 | 5.3 | 6.0 | mA | |
Working Voltage | 1.8 | 5.0 | 5.5 | V | |
Highest Output Voltage when Decoding | 1.8 | 5 | V | RL=500K | |
Lowest Output Voltage when Decoding | 0.5 | V | |||
Working Temperature | -20 | +70 | ºC |
Condition: Ta=25ºC Vcc=5.0V Frequency=433.92MHz
Parameter | Specification | Unit | Condition | |||
Min | Typ. | Max | ||||
Frequency Range | 433.82 | 433.92 | 434.02 | MHz | ||
Modulation | ASK | |||||
Receiver Sensitivity | -115 | dBm | 50Ohm Antenna direct input/1K Kbps | |||
Receiver Bandwidth | 200 | KHz | ||||
Working Current | 4.5 | 5.3 | 6.0 | mA | ||
Working Voltage | 1.8 | 5.0 | 5.5 | V | ||
Highest Output Voltage when Decoding | 1.8 | 5 | V | RL=500K | ||
Lowest Output Voltage when Decoding | 0.5 | V | ||||
Working Temperature | -20 | +70 | ºC |
